Navigating in the UWL
The UWL has a navigation system, which you use to access different UWL iViews.
To access UWL services in the portal, choose the following menu path:
● Start page → Activity
● Collaboration → My Tasks

The Collaboration link is only displayed if the collaboration service is installed in the portal.
Depending on your configuration, you see the following tabs (navigation controls) on the UWL user interface:
Tasks, Alerts, Notifications and Tracking.
Tasks
The Tasks category contains work items from the following areas:
● New tasks and tasks in progress
● Tasks you have received from someone
● Tasks forwarded to someone
● Tasks for resubmission
● Tasks due today
● Overdue or declined tasks
Alerts
The Alerts category contains work items from the following areas:
● New alerts and alerts in progress
● Alerts you have received from someone
● Alerts for resubmission
● Completed alerts
Notifications
The Notifications category contains work items from the following areas:
● New notifications and notifications in progress
● Notifications you have received from someone
● Notifications delegated to someone
● Completed notifications
SAP Office Mails
The SAP Office Mails category contains mails that were sent to you from SAP Business Workplace (transaction SBWP).
Tracking
The Tracking category contains work items from the following areas:
● Collaboration task
● Forwarded Tasks
● Tasks that were sent on behalf of the user (On Behalf of Me)
● Tasks the user has chosen to track (Tracked Items)
● Items for resubmission
● Rejected, approved or completed workflows
You can use sub views to select and navigate between different views. You can add further sub views to the dropdown menu by personalizing the UWL.
You can see all personalized views in the dropdown list, even if they do not contain any work items.
For sub views created by customizing XML files, you can only see sub views that contain work items in navigation.

If you create sub views, the system automatically recognizes whether additional views exist with the supported item type and whether entries are assigned to the user. In this case, the views of the sub view are assigned dynamically. These can be views defined by customers or business partners, or views created automatically during alert registration. The system automatically creates one view for each alert category. For performance and technical reasons, the number of views inserted dynamically is limited to seven per user. You can change this limit in the iView properties under Maximum Number of Dynamic Views.
